Iterative learning control for a class of nonlinear time-varying system

被引:0
|
作者
机构
[1] College of Automation Science and Technology, South China University of Technology, Guangzhou , 510640, Guangdong
来源
Li, Xiang-Yang | 1600年 / South China University of Technology卷 / 31期
关键词
Initial state problem; Iterative learning control; Lyapunov-like approach; Uncertain nonlinear system;
D O I
10.7641/CTA.2014.30851
中图分类号
学科分类号
摘要
To a class of uncertain nonlinear time-varying systems with arbitrary initial states, we apply the method of rectifying desired trajectory to transform the problem of arbitrary initial states into the problem of varying desired trajectories with zero initial error. The computational procedures for obtaining the transition trajectories for the varying desired trajectories are presented. Then, a new iterative learning control (ILC) algorithm is developed for determining the varying desired trajectory, in which higher order derivatives of the desired trajectory is incorporated to handle the variations of the desired trajectory. A stable sliding-surface of tracking errors is designed to deal with the time-varying nonlinear uncertainty of the controlled system. The corresponding theorems are given in this paper and are proved in details by using the Lyapunov-like method. Simulation results validate the effectiveness of the proposed algorithm in which there is no need of the model structure information of the controlled system, thus extending the application scope of the adaptive ILC algorithm.
引用
收藏
页码:1087 / 1093
页数:6
相关论文
共 21 条
  • [1] Uchiyama M., Formation of high speed motion pattern of mechanical arm by trial, Transactions of the Society of Instrumentation and Control Engineers, 19, 5, pp. 706-712, (1978)
  • [2] Porter B., Mohamed S.S., Iterative learning control of partially irregular multivariable plants with initial state shifting, International Journal of Systems Science, 22, 2, pp. 447-454, (1991)
  • [3] Lee K.H., Bien Z., Study on robustness of iterative learning control with non-zero initial error, International Journal of Control, 64, 3, pp. 345-359, (1996)
  • [4] Sun M., Huang B., Iterative Learning Control, (1999)
  • [5] Park K.H., An Average operator-based PD-type iterative learning control for variable intial state error, 50, 6, pp. 865-869, (2005)
  • [6] Ruan X., Zhao J., Pulse compensated iterative learning control to nonlinear systems with initial state uncertainty, Control Theory & Applications, 29, 8, pp. 993-1000, (2012)
  • [7] Sun M.X., Wang D.W., PI iterative learning control with initial rectifying action, Automatica, 38, 7, pp. 1177-1182, (2002)
  • [8] Li X.D., Chow T.W.S., Ho J.K.L., Et al., Iterative learning control with initial rectifying action for nonlinear continuous systems, 3, 1, pp. 49-55, (2009)
  • [9] Sun M., Yan Q., Error tracking of iterative learning control systems, 39, 3, pp. 251-262, (2013)
  • [10] Yin C.K., Xu J.X., Hou Z.S., An ILC scheme for a class of nonlinear systems with time-varying parameters subject to second-order internal model, Proceedings of the Joint 48th IEEE Conference on Decision and Control and 28th Chinese Control Conference, pp. 452-457, (2009)